Assisted Living Facilities in Merrillville, IN
MERRILLVILLE is ranked #33 out of 201 cities that we've reviewed in Indiana for assisted living affordability. The median cost of an assisted living facility in the city is $3,659 per month. The most affordable assisted living homes in the MERRILLVILLE area can be priced as little as $2,209 per month, while the most luxurious senior living communities can cost as much as $6,029 per month. Assisted living in MERRILLVILLE is more affordable when priced against Lake county, IN, which has a median cost of $3,841 per month and ranges from $2,330 to $6,333. On average, elderly adults can expect to pay $182 less per month for one of the assisted living facilities in MERRILLVILLE compared to the ones located in other parts of Lake county.

When considering assisted living in Merrillville, it's essential to understand the financial aspects. Residents often finance their stay through a combination of personal savings, pensions, and long-term care insurance. Medicaid may also be a viable option for those who qualify. Additionally, families can explore veteran benefits or other financial assistance programs. Understanding these payment options is crucial for making informed decisions about the affordability of assisted living in Merrillville.

What is the process for moving into an assisted living facility in Merrillville, IN?
The process of moving into an assisted living facility in Merrillville, IN, generally involves several steps to ensure a smooth transition. First, families should research and tour multiple facilities to find the one that best meets their loved one's needs. Once a facility is chosen, the next step is to complete a thorough assessment, typically conducted by the facility's staff or a healthcare professional, to determine the level of care required. After the assessment, the resident and their family will review and sign the residency agreement, which outlines the services provided, costs, and terms of residence. It’s important to carefully read and understand this contract. The final steps involve planning the move, which includes downsizing, packing, and organizing the resident's belongings. Many facilities offer moving services or can recommend companies that specialize in senior relocations. Coordination with the facility staff is key during this time to ensure a seamless transition.
How do assisted living facilities handle medical emergencies?
Assisted living facilities should be equipped to handle medical emergencies with well-established protocols to ensure resident safety. As a general rule, assisted living facilities should have trained staff available 24/7 who can respond immediately to any emergency. In the event of a medical crisis, staff members should be trained to provide basic first aid, administer CPR, and call 911 if necessary. Facilities often have emergency alert systems in place, such as call buttons in residents' rooms, which allow them to quickly request assistance. Additionally, many assisted living communities have partnerships with nearby hospitals and medical centers, ensuring prompt access to advanced medical care. Family members are typically notified as soon as possible in the event of an emergency. Some facilities also have on-site healthcare professionals, such as nurses or doctors, who can provide immediate care and assess the situation before determining whether hospitalization is required.
